Description
AI
The UCD9222 is a two-rail synchronous buck digital PWM controller designed for non-isolated DC/DC power applications. This device integrates dedicated circuitry for DC/DC loop management with support for up to two VID interfaces. Additionally, the UCD9222 has flash memory and a serial interface to support configurability, monitoring and management.
Several Voltage Identification (VID) modes are supported, including a 4-bit parallel interface, a 6-bit interface and an 8-bit serial interface.
The UCD9222 was designed to provide a wide variety of desirable features for non-isolated DC/DC converter applications while minimizing the total system component count by reducing external circuits. The solution integrates multi-loop management with sequencing, margining and tracking to optimize for total system efficiency. Additionally, loop compensation and calibration are supported without the need to add external components.
To facilitate configuring the device, the Texas Instruments Fusion Digital Power™ Designer is provided. This PC based Graphical User Interface offers an intuitive interface to the device. This tool allows the design engineer to configure the system operating parameters for the application, store the configuration to on-chip non-volatile memory and observe both frequency domain and time domain simulations for each of the power stage outputs.
TI has also developed multiple complementary power stage solutions – from discrete drivers in the UCD7k family to fully tested power train modules in the PTD family. These solutions have been developed to complement the UCD92xx family of system power controllers.
